At our hotel-themed girls' night, Camille reimagined this classic room service favorite by using Bibb lettuce instead of Romaine, and crafting a lighter homemade pesto dressing in place of cheese and heavy vinaigrette. It's a delightful dish that's perfect served at room temperature.

- 1 Bibb lettuce head, leaves separated
- 4 soft-boiled eggs, cut in half
- ½ rotisserie chicken, shredded
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 ripe avocado, sliced
- ½ red onion, thinly sliced
- 5 slices cooked bacon, chopped
- ⅓ cup prepared pesto
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
- k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
Instructions
- Arrange a bed of Bibb lettuce on a large serving platter. Next, in sections, layer the eggs, chicken, tomatoes, avocado, and red onion.
- Top with bacon and season with salt and pepper.
- In a small jar, mix the pesto, olive oil, lemon juice, and a pinch of salt. Shake well and drizzle over the salad.
- Encourage guests to serve themselves and create their own Cobb salads!
